Hunter Valley Private Hospital has been caring for the Hunter community for more than 60 years. Since becoming part of Healthscope in 2015, the hospital has continued to provide accessible, high-quality private healthcare close to home.
Located in the heart of the Hunter region, the hospital supports patients across a broad range of medical, surgical and allied health services, with care delivered by experienced specialists, nurses and healthcare professionals dedicated to achieving positive patient outcomes.

Key Responsibilities:
- Deliver safe, researched-based standards of nursing care to individuals/groups under the direction and supervision (either indirect or direct) of the RN
- Work collaboratively with the wider healthcare team to support patient care needs
- Medication endorsed EN may administer medications according to state law and organization policy
Essential Criteria:
- Current Registration with AHPRA
- Working with Children check
- Enrolled Nurse qualification in Monitoring and Administering IV Medications
- Advanced level of clinical skills (desired)
- Compliance with ACQSHC National standards
- Demonstrated time management & organisational skills with the ability to meet objectives/timelines
-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ills
